$x^{2}+12x + 35=$
Step1: Factor the quadratic expression
For a quadratic expression \(x^{2}+bx + c\), we need to find two numbers \(m\) and \(n\) such that \(m + n=b\) and \(m\times n = c\).
Here, \(b = 12\) and \(c=35\).
We find that \(m = 5\) and \(n=7\) since \(5 + 7=12\) and \(5\times7 = 35\).
The quadratic \(x^{2}+12x + 35\) can be factored as \((x + 5)(x+7)\) using the formula \(x^{2}+(m + n)x+mn=(x + m)(x + n)\).
